## Onboarding: Sharding the Mallowkeep Profile Store

Welcome aboard! Mallowkeep shards user profiles by hashed account ID across twelve partitions. Resharding is rare and scary — only the Pondside tooling should touch it. You'll mostly read from replicas via `mallow-cli`. First task: get access to the shard-admin sandbox. It's locked behind a shared recovery passphrase, which you'll find right below.

vault phrase of fafop-hahop = ralys-kasion-normir-belix-silys-fendor

## Partner SFTP Drop — Intake Procedure

Files from the Corvale partner feed land in the Mistlane SFTP drop every night at 02:00. Plugin authors polling the drop should call the Relay API to confirm manifest checksums before processing; mismatched files get quarantined automatically. Do not delete files directly — the sweeper handles retention after seven days. All Relay API calls must authenticate with the internal intake key, provided below.

gateway credential: qvz23-XSZTNBjrucz4Q49XMT1TuVw

**Account Recovery — EchoHalls Audio Guide**

Welcome aboard! If a museum partner locks themselves out of the EchoHalls curator portal, don't panic — it happens weekly. First, verify the requester through the Galleria admin roster, then reset their session tokens from the Docent console. If the partner's org admin is also locked out (yes, the Marwick Gallery managed this twice), you'll need the org-level recovery flow. Trigger it from Settings → Recovery, and when prompted, enter the passphrase below.

recovery phrase for yahap-faduf: sorion-kasath-briath-gorius-ulaael-zorvan-aldiel-quenwyn-casdor-framir-julwyn-novvan-zorox

## Step 4: Pooling

Grayfen services use PgBouncer in transaction mode. Max pool size is 40 per replica; do not raise it without asking the platform channel. Copy env.sample to .env, set GRAYFEN_POOL_MODE=transaction and GRAYFEN_POOL_MAX=40. The pooler also needs credentials to reach the primary, so add the following line to your .env file.

env line for fajop-taguf: VAULT_KEY20=82a8caa7b14c704c3638